Substance Abuse involves the excessive use of various drugs, alcohol or other chemicals. What constitutes “abuse” is not defined in absolute terms, but is seen in the context of an individual and his or her overall quality of life. If the use of the substance has a negative impact on the physical or mental health of the individual (or of others within the sphere of influence of the individual), then the use is considered excessive. Also, the social ramifications for the individual are relevant in determining whether substance abuse is taking place.
